Output 866b363c228a2462f32a615d95c6b20a020570cf95250307f1ac9a60d332ec84:1

value
48697133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e821461d942758b7c585db4da0f7ea23568d887 OP_EQUAL
address
3DDvtodFm5bh8vbLYE6LiQ9p4HFkcYgghj
transaction
866b363c228a2462f32a615d95c6b20a020570cf95250307f1ac9a60d332ec84
spent
true